linux停数据库命令
-
在Linux操作系统中,停止数据库的命令可以根据不同的数据库类型而有所不同。下面列举一些常见的数据库类型及其停止命令:
1. MySQL:停止MySQL数据库的命令是`sudo systemctl stop mysql`或`sudo service mysql stop`。
2. PostgreSQL:停止PostgreSQL数据库的命令是`sudo systemctl stop postgresql`或`sudo service postgresql stop`。
3. Oracle Database:停止Oracle数据库的命令是`sudo systemctl stop oracle`或`sudo service oracle stop`。
4. MongoDB:停止MongoDB数据库的命令是`sudo systemctl stop mongodb`或`sudo service mongodb stop`。
5. Redis:停止Redis数据库的命令是`sudo systemctl stop redis`或`sudo service redis stop`。
需要注意的是,命令的具体语法可能因不同的Linux发行版和数据库版本而有所不同。在执行停止命令前,建议先确保当前有管理员权限,并且备份数据库数据以防止意外发生。
希望以上信息能够帮助到你!
2年前 -
在Linux系统中停止数据库有多种方式,可以通过命令行或者管理工具来进行操作。下面是几种常见的停止数据库的方法:
1. 使用命令行停止数据库服务:可以使用systemctl命令来停止各种不同的数据库服务。例如,停止MySQL服务可以使用以下命令:
“`
sudo systemctl stop mysql
“`
或者,停止PostgreSQL服务可以使用以下命令:
“`
sudo systemctl stop postgresql
“`2. 使用数据库自带的停止命令:不同的数据库有不同的停止命令,可以通过该命令来停止数据库服务。例如,停止MySQL数据库可以使用以下命令:
“`
sudo service mysql stop
“`
或者,停止PostgreSQL数据库可以使用以下命令:
“`
sudo service postgresql stop
“`3. 使用kill命令强制停止数据库进程:在某些情况下,数据库可能无法正常停止,可以使用kill命令强制停止数据库进程。首先,使用ps命令查找数据库进程的PID(进程ID):
“`
ps aux | grep mysql
“`
然后,使用kill命令停止进程:
“`
sudo kill PID
“`
其中,PID是前一步骤中找到的数据库进程的ID。4. 使用图形化管理工具停止数据库:对于常用的数据库,也可以使用图形化的管理工具来停止数据库。例如,使用phpMyAdmin可以停止MySQL数据库,使用pgAdmin可以停止PostgreSQL数据库。
5. 使用数据库管理系统(DBMS)的命令行工具停止数据库:某些数据库提供了特定的命令行工具,可以使用这些工具来停止数据库。例如,MySQL提供了mysqladmin命令行工具,可以使用以下命令停止MySQL数据库:
“`
mysqladmin -u root -p shutdown
“`
其中,-u参数指定用户名,-p参数提示输入密码。2年前 -
在Linux系统中,停止数据库可以使用不同的命令,根据不同的数据库管理系统进行选择。
1. 停止MySQL数据库
“`
sudo systemctl stop mysql
“`或者
“`
sudo service mysql stop
“`2. 停止PostgreSQL数据库
“`
sudo systemctl stop postgresql
“`或者
“`
sudo service postgresql stop
“`3. 停止Oracle数据库
首先,使用DBA账号登录到数据库实例中。然后,使用SHUTDOWN命令来停止数据库实例。在Oracle数据库中,有多种SHUTDOWN选项可用。– NORMAL:默认选项,等待所有客户端会话断开连接后正常关闭数据库。
– IMMEDIATE:等待数据文件刷新完成后立即关闭数据库,不等待客户端会话。
– TRANSACTIONAL:等待当前事务完成后关闭数据库。
– ABORT:立即关闭数据库,并回滚未提交的事务。下面是一个停止Oracle数据库的示例命令:
“`
sqlplus / as sysdba
shutdown immediate;
“`请注意,这些命令需要以DBA账号的身份执行。
4. 停止MongoDB数据库
“`
sudo systemctl stop mongod
“`或者
“`
sudo service mongod stop
“`MongoDB还可以使用mongod进程的PID来停止数据库:
“`
kill
“`可以使用以下命令查找mongod进程的PID:
“`
ps -ef | grep mongod
“`注意,如果使用了自定义的配置文件,则需要在命令中指定配置文件的路径。
5. 停止Redis数据库
“`
redis-cli shutdown
“`在Redis命令行中执行上述命令,将会向Redis服务器发送一个SHUTDOWN命令,从而停止数据库。
6. 停止SQLite数据库
SQLite是一个嵌入式数据库,因此无需像其他数据库那样独立运行。如果需要停止一个正在使用SQLite的应用程序,只需停止应用程序即可。这些是停止一些常见数据库的方法。根据你正在使用的数据库管理系统,选择相应的命令来停止数据库。
2年前